Cymbeline

Gullible Cymbeline and his conniving queen intend that his daughter Imogen should marry his stepson Cloten. Instead, Imogen chooses the gentle Posthumus and secretly marries him. In a fit of anger, the king banishes Posthumus, who flees to Italy after promising to remain loyal and faithful to his bride. As a token of their vows, Imogen gives Posthumus a diamond ring that belonged to her mother; in turn, Posthumus places a bracelet of rare design on Imogen's arm. In Rome, Posthumus meets Iachimo, a vain braggart who tries to tempt Posthumus by appealing to his sensuality. Posthumus, not to be tempted into adultery, tells Iachimo of his pact with Imogen and of the ring and bracelet they exchanged. Iachimo scoffingly wagers ten thousand ducats against Posthumus's ring that he can seduce Imogen.
